package com.orsoncharts.interaction.fx;
import com.orsoncharts.fx.Chart3DViewer;
import com.orsoncharts.graphics3d.RenderedElement;
import javafx.event.Event;
import javafx.event.EventType;
import javafx.scene.input.MouseEvent;
/**
* A chart mouse event for the {@link Chart3DViewer} component.
*
* @since 1.4
*/
public class FXChart3DMouseEvent extends Event {
/** Mouse clicked event type. */
public static final EventType<FXChart3DMouseEvent> MOUSE_CLICKED
= new EventType<FXChart3DMouseEvent>("FXChart3DMouseEvent.CLICKED");
/** Mouse moved event type. */
public static final EventType<FXChart3DMouseEvent> MOUSE_MOVED
= new EventType<FXChart3DMouseEvent>("FXChart3DMouseEvent.MOVED");
/** The chart element under the mouse pointer. */
private final RenderedElement element;
/** The JavaFX mouse event that triggered this event. */
private final MouseEvent trigger;
/**
* Creates a new event.
*
* @param source the event source.
* @param eventType the event type.
* @param element the chart element under the mouse pointer.
* @param trigger the mouse event that triggered this event.
*/
public FXChart3DMouseEvent(Object source,
EventType<? extends Event> eventType,
RenderedElement element, MouseEvent trigger) {
super(eventType);
this.element = element;
this.trigger = trigger;
}
/**
* Returns the chart element under the mouse pointer.
*
* @return The chart element.
*/
public RenderedElement getElement() {
return this.element;
}
/**
* Returns the mouse event that triggered this event.
*
* @return The mouse event.
*/
public MouseEvent getTrigger() {
return this.trigger;
}
}
